Zakros
Archaeological Site Minoan archaeological site and coastal village in Crete
On eastern Crete, Zakros pairs Minoan ruins with pebble beaches and a steep gorge. Archaeological remains, quiet seaside tavernas and coastal walks attract people interested in ancient history and low-key seaside days.
Zakros is a coastal village and archaeological area on eastern Crete notable for the ruins of a Minoan palace complex at Kato Zakros. The site forms part of Crete’s Bronze Age Minoan heritage and lies on a rugged stretch of coastline.
The site’s visible remains include foundations, chambers and storerooms characteristic of Minoan palace architecture; nearby there are beaches, local tavernas and trails used by visitors. The adjacent Zakros Gorge provides a popular walking route from inland villages down to the coast.
Archaeological investigation has identified the settlement as part of the Minoan civilisation active in the Bronze Age; finds from the site have helped understand Minoan administrative and trade activity on eastern Crete.
Zakros sits on the east coast of Crete near the modern village of Kato Zakros, within the regional unit of Lasithi and relatively close to the town of Sitia and other eastern Cretan access points.
- Minoan palace: The archaeological site at Kato Zakros contains remains of a Minoan palace complex and is one of the easternmost major Minoan settlements on Crete.
- Zakros Gorge hike: A popular local activity is the walk through the nearby Zakros Gorge, which connects inland trails with the coastal site and offers geological features and views.

How to Get to Zakros #
Zakros (Kato Zakros) is on eastern Crete. By car it is most easily reached from the nearby towns of Sitia (roughly 30-40 km to the west) or from Agios Nikolaos (about 70-80 km to the west) via the island’s north-coast road (the main east-west route, often signed as the national road/EO90 on maps).
Regional buses (KTEL) connect Sitia and Agios Nikolaos with villages in the easternmost part of Crete, though services to Kato Zakros are less frequent; from the nearest bus stop the archeological site and beach are a short walk.
Tips for Visiting Zakros #
- Go early in the morning to combine a visit to the Minoan Palace ruins with a hike through the Kato Zakros (Lower Zakros) gorge before midday heat; the seaside end of the gorge is quieter late in the day as day‑trippers depart.
- Access the archaeological site from the Kato Zakros village side to pair the palace visit with the coastal scenery and the small local tavernas; many visitors only stop briefly at the ruins and miss the dramatic gorge and the little bay at the trail's end.

Weather & Climate near Zakros #
Subtropical climate with hot summers (peaking in August) and cool winters (coldest in February). Temperatures range from 10°C to 30°C. Moderate rainfall (530 mm/year) with a pronounced dry season.
